摘要:
本文旨在提供一个Fortran语言API文档编写的规范示例。通过分析Fortran语言的特点和API文档的重要性,本文将详细阐述编写Fortran API文档的规范,包括文档结构、内容要求、格式规范以及示例代码,以帮助开发者编写清晰、易读、易于维护的API文档。
一、
Fortran是一种历史悠久的高级编程语言,广泛应用于科学计算、工程设计和数据分析等领域。随着Fortran语言的发展,越来越多的库和工具被开发出来,为Fortran程序员提供了丰富的API接口。为了方便开发者使用这些API,编写高质量的API文档至关重要。本文将围绕Fortran语言API文档编写规范,提供一个示例,以供参考。
二、Fortran语言API文档的重要性
1. 提高开发效率:清晰的API文档可以帮助开发者快速了解API的功能和用法,减少开发过程中的摸索时间。
2. 降低学习成本:对于新开发者来说,API文档是学习Fortran语言和库的重要资料。
3. 促进代码维护:良好的API文档有助于维护者理解代码逻辑,提高代码的可维护性。
4. 提升项目质量:高质量的API文档可以提升项目的整体质量,降低项目风险。
三、Fortran语言API文档编写规范
1. 文档结构
(1)封面:包括文档名称、版本、编写人、编写日期等信息。
(2)目录:列出文档的主要章节和子章节,方便读者快速查找。
(3)前言:简要介绍文档的目的、适用范围和编写原则。
(4)术语表:解释文档中出现的专业术语。
(5)API概述:介绍API的功能、特点和应用场景。
(6)模块/函数/子程序列表:详细描述每个模块、函数和子程序,包括其功能、参数、返回值和示例代码。
(7)附录:提供相关资源,如代码示例、参考资料等。
2. 内容要求
(1)模块/函数/子程序描述:包括名称、功能、参数、返回值、异常情况等。
(2)参数说明:详细描述每个参数的类型、含义、取值范围和示例。
(3)返回值说明:描述返回值的类型、含义和示例。
(4)异常情况说明:列举可能出现的异常情况,并给出相应的处理方法。
(5)示例代码:提供实际应用中的示例代码,帮助读者理解API的用法。
3. 格式规范
(1)使用Markdown或HTML等标记语言编写文档,保证文档的易读性和可编辑性。
(2)使用标题、列表、表格等元素,使文档结构清晰、层次分明。
(3)使用代码高亮显示示例代码,提高代码的可读性。
(4)使用图片、图表等辅助说明,使文档内容更加直观。
四、Fortran语言API文档编写规范示例
以下是一个Fortran语言API文档的示例:
Fortran API 文档
1. 模块:math
1.1 函数:sin
功能:计算正弦值。
参数:
- `angle`:角度值,单位为弧度。
返回值:
- 正弦值。
示例代码:
fortran
program test_sin
implicit none
real :: angle, result
angle = 0.5
result = sin(angle)
print , 'sin(0.5) = ', result
end program test_sin
1.2 函数:cos
功能:计算余弦值。
参数:
- `angle`:角度值,单位为弧度。
返回值:
- 余弦值。
示例代码:
fortran
program test_cos
implicit none
real :: angle, result
angle = 0.5
result = cos(angle)
print , 'cos(0.5) = ', result
end program test_cos
2. 模块:file
2.1 函数:open
功能:打开文件。
参数:
- `filename`:文件名。
- `mode`:打开模式,如“r”(只读)、“w”(写入)等。
返回值:
- 文件句柄。
示例代码:
fortran
program test_open
implicit none
integer :: handle
handle = open('example.txt', 'w')
if (handle < 0) then
print , 'Failed to open file.'
else
print , 'File opened successfully.'
end if
end program test_open
五、总结
本文提供了一个Fortran语言API文档编写的规范示例,包括文档结构、内容要求、格式规范和示例代码。通过遵循这些规范,开发者可以编写出清晰、易读、易于维护的API文档,提高开发效率,降低学习成本,促进代码维护,提升项目质量。
Comments NOTHING